Local News: EDC Gives P1-M Food Assistance to Quake Victims
Geothermal company Energy Development Corporation (EDC) has distributed P1-million worth of relief goods to the quake victims in Negros Oriental.
EDC gave food assistance to residents of Guihulngan, Tayasan and Jimalalud, the company said in a press statement.
Dwight Maxino, vice president for EDC southern and northern Negros Geothermal Production Fields, said their employees have volunteered to pack the relief goods on Feb. 7, or a day after the quake struck and they were able to distribute the food on Feb. 8.
The relief goods included rice, canned goods, bottled water, blankets and flashlights, he said.
Maxino said EDC distributed another batch of relief goods on February 10 and they will continue to do this until next week.
The packing and distribution were in coordination with ABS-CBN Sagip Kapamilya, he said.
Their company could have packed it in their southern Negros office in Valencia, Negros Oriental but roads leading to the three towns were impassable so they opted to get help from their Northern Negros office in Bago City, Maxino said.*
